❄️ Harbin Ice Harvest Festival Lights Up Winter with Cultural Splendor 🌨️

A Frozen Spectacle Begins! 🧊

The 5th Harbin Ice Harvest Festival launched with icy grandeur this weekend on the frozen Songhua River in northeast China! 🎉 Hundreds braved the chill to watch ceremonial ice-cutting rituals and cheer as the first giant block—destined for sculptures at the 2025 Asian Winter Games—was hauled from the river. 🚚❄️

From River to Art: Crafting Winter Magic 🏔️

Over the next few weeks, harvested ice will shape Harbin Ice and Snow World’s glittering palaces and the sporting venues for the 2025 Asian Winter Games. 🏟️ Pro tip: The event’s mascots, Binbin and Nini, already stole the spotlight with their six-meter-tall snow sculptures—perfect for Insta-worthy snaps! 📸❄️
